Since you liked the one you had, and you have batteries and (ego threaded) protanks that you like....AND 50$ budget.... Have you looked at the Sigelei Z-max v3-v5 thread.
For 50 bucks you could pick up 4 Mods from vaporrange.com.
Nothing wrong with these mods, just falling out of favor makes them cheap.

I have two myself that were used by myself and husband for a year, and have lent them out multiple times to help others get started and they still work perfect.

Well 100 watts would be stepping it up...:p
I have a sigelei 100w plus and like it very much, my husband came home with the Istick 100watt and it fits the hand nicely (smaller than the sig) and works well.

No ideas on tanks as we only use drippers....just didn't want to buy coils anymore.

Also have the coolfire, but it doesn't last me very long and it needs charged.
I like being able to just change batteries and keep on vaping.
